Simple Explanation"},"content":{"rendered":"<p>At the core of every living organism lies a microscopic vault containing the exact instructions required to sustain life. If you have ever wondered about the fundamental purpose of this biological blueprint, here is the precise answer: <strong>DNA acts like a recipe book for making proteins. Just as a traditional cookbook provides the exact measurements and step-by-step instructions needed to bake a pastry, your DNA carries the specific genetic code that instructs your cells on how to string amino acids together to build proteins, which ultimately construct, repair, and maintain every tissue in your body.<\/strong><\/p>\n<p>Understanding deoxyribonucleic acid (DNA) does not require an advanced degree in molecular biology. By breaking down the complex mechanisms of genetic expression into universally recognizable concepts, we can decode exactly how this microscopic double helix orchestrates the immense complexity of human life.<\/p>\n<h2>Decoding the Biological Kitchen: Ingredients, Chefs, and Recipes<\/h2>\n<p>To grasp how genetic instructions translate into living tissue, it helps to view the human cell as a bustling, high-efficiency restaurant kitchen. In this scenario, the cellular nucleus is the locked manager&#8217;s office where the master cookbook is securely stored. This master cookbook is your DNA.<\/p>\n<p>Within this massive book are individual recipes, which scientists call genes. Each gene contains the distinct instructions for preparing a single, specific dish. However, instead of making soups or pastries, these genetic recipes are designed to produce proteins. Proteins are the ultimate workhorses of your biology. They form the structural framework of your muscles, transport oxygen through your bloodstream, fight off invading viruses, and act as enzymes that catalyze digestion.<\/p>\n<p>The raw ingredients used to cook up these proteins are called amino acids. While there are only twenty standard amino acids available in the cellular &#8220;pantry,&#8221; they can be combined in countless sequences to create hundreds of thousands of distinct proteins, much like how the twenty-six letters of the English alphabet can be arranged to write millions of different books.<\/p>\n<h2>The Cellular Cooking Process: Transcription and Translation<\/h2>\n<p>Because the master cookbook is too valuable to leave the safety of the nucleus, the cell uses a brilliant two-step system to get the instructions out to the kitchen floor (the cytoplasm). This process is known in cellular biology as transcription and translation.<\/p>\n<h3>Transcription: Copying the Master Text<\/h3>\n<p>When the body needs a specific protein\u2014for instance, keratin to grow your hair, or insulin to regulate your blood sugar\u2014a chemical signal is sent to the nucleus. An enzyme enters the &#8220;office,&#8221; opens the DNA book to the exact gene required, and makes a temporary, disposable photocopy of that single recipe. This photocopy is made of a molecule called messenger RNA (mRNA).<\/p>\n<p>Maintaining the exact sequence of this genetic literature is vital for survival, as the master copy must remain pristine. It is never risked on the chaotic factory floor; only the mRNA photocopies are sent out.<\/p>\n<h3>Translation: Assembling the Dish<\/h3>\n<p>Once the mRNA photocopy leaves the nucleus, it travels to a ribosome, which acts as the prep station or the &#8220;sous-chef&#8221; of the cell. During translation, the ribosome reads the mRNA recipe three letters at a time. These three-letter codes (codons) dictate exactly which amino acid ingredient should be added to the mixing bowl next. As the ribosome moves down the mRNA strand, a long chain of amino acids is forged. Once the recipe is fully read, the chain folds into a highly specific 3D shape, becoming a fully functional protein ready to be served to the body.<\/p>\n<h2>What Types of &#8220;Dishes&#8221; Does the DNA Recipe Book Make?<\/h2>\n<p>When we say DNA makes proteins, it can be easy to underestimate what that actually means. Proteins are not just muscle builders; they are the fundamental operators of physiological function. The recipes in your DNA encode for several critical categories of proteins:<\/p>\n<ul>\n<li><strong>Enzymes:<\/strong> These are the chemical catalysts of the body. They break down the food you eat, build new cellular structures, and facilitate thousands of chemical reactions per second.<\/li>\n<li><strong>Structural Proteins:<\/strong> Collagen and elastin provide the scaffolding for your skin, bones, and connective tissues, keeping your physical form intact.<\/li>\n<li><strong>Transport Proteins:<\/strong> Hemoglobin is a classic example, acting as a microscopic delivery vehicle that shuttles oxygen from your lungs to the rest of your organs.<\/li>\n<li><strong>Antibodies:<\/strong> These defensive proteins are custom-built by your immune system to identify, bind to, and neutralize foreign invaders like bacteria and viruses.<\/li>\n<li><strong>Hormones:<\/strong> Many hormones, such as human growth hormone and insulin, are actually messenger proteins that travel through the blood to coordinate complex bodily functions across different organs.<\/li>\n<\/ul>\n<h2>Mutations: What Happens When There is a Typo in the Recipe?<\/h2>\n<p>Even the most sophisticated systems occasionally make errors. When cells divide, they must copy the entire DNA recipe book so the new cell has its own master blueprint. Occasionally, a &#8220;typographical error&#8221; occurs during this copying process. This is known as a genetic mutation.<\/p>\n<p>Sometimes, a mutation changes a single letter in the genetic code, which might result in the ribosome substituting the wrong amino acid &#8220;ingredient&#8221; into the protein. A minor typo might have no noticeable effect at all, functioning like substituting margarine for butter in a cookie recipe. However, a major typo can completely alter the final product. If the resulting protein is folded incorrectly, it cannot perform its job, which can lead to genetic disorders. Conversely, some rare typos create a slightly better protein, driving the slow, continuous process of human evolution.<\/p>\n<h2>Epigenetics: Deciding Which Recipes to Cook<\/h2>\n<p>A fascinating aspect of the DNA recipe book is that every single cell in your body contains the exact same master cookbook. A skin cell has the recipe for making stomach acid, and a liver cell has the recipe for making eye color. So, how do cells know what to be?<\/p>\n<p>This is governed by epigenetics\u2014a system of cellular bookmarks and sticky notes that highlight certain recipes while permanently gluing the pages shut on others. In a muscle cell, the genes for producing muscle-contraction proteins (actin and myosin) are bookmarked and read constantly, while the recipes for producing digestive enzymes are locked away.<\/p>\n<h2>Frequently Asked Questions About DNA and Genetics<\/h2>\n<h3>What exactly are the &#8220;letters&#8221; in the DNA recipe book?<\/h3>\n<p>The letters are four chemical bases called Adenine (A), Thymine (T), Cytosine (C), and Guanine (G), which pair up to form the rungs of the DNA double helix.<\/p>\n<h3>Does DNA make anything other than proteins?<\/h3>\n<p>While coding for proteins is its primary physiological output, DNA also produces various functional RNA molecules that regulate gene expression and maintain cellular health.<\/p>\n<h3>Where is the DNA recipe book stored in the human body?<\/h3>\n<p>The vast majority of your DNA is safely stored inside the nucleus of almost every individual cell in your body, with a small amount also located in the mitochondria.<\/p>\n<h3>How do cells know which DNA recipe to use at any given time?<\/h3>\n<p>Cells rely on chemical signals from their environment and epigenetic markers to turn specific genes on or off based on the immediate needs of the body.<\/p>\n<h3>What happens if there is a mistake in the DNA recipe?<\/h3>\n<p>A mistake, known as a mutation, can lead to the production of an incorrect or non-functioning protein, which can cause genetic diseases or, occasionally, benign evolutionary changes.<\/p>\n<hr>\n<p><strong>Disclaimer:<\/strong> Ghostwriting LLC provides information for educational purposes only.
